It is an allinone stack of apache, python, mysql, etc. With the addition of these modules, activepython now supports the worlds most popular proprietary and open source databases including mysql, postgresql, oracle and microsoft sql server. Sqlalchemy provides a full suite of well known enterpriselevel persistence patterns, designed for efficient and highperforming database access, adapted into a simple and pythonic domain language. Stop struggling with python on windows python for engineers. Python 64bit is distributed under an osiapproved open source license that makes it free to use, even for commercial products. Analyzing pypi package downloads python packaging user guide. The list below is a just a sample of the packages included, for a complete list visit the docs for activepython 2. Select operating system microsoft windows, ubuntu linux, debian. The same source code archive can also be used to build the windows and mac versions, and is the starting point for ports to all other platforms. Activestate helps coders be more productive with open source languages and tools.
Unit tests can be defined globally, or within a project. If you have an online connection while running the mysql installer, choose the mysql installerwebcommunity file if you do not have an online connection while running the mysql installer, choose the mysql installercommunity file note. Aug 19, 2010 activepython now provides five key python database modules. Activepython includes over 300 of the most popular python packages. To check that these python modules are ready to go, enter into your local python 3 programming environment or serverbased programming environment and start the python interpreter in your command line like so. Push to the cloud, and then initialize the database. In this tutorial well begin our discussion on using python to interact with mysql databases. Download python offline installer setup 64bit for pc. Tutorial getting started with mysql in python datacamp. Gain expert support with slabacked terms for critical issues. In this tutorial we will use the driver mysql connector. If youre worried about two years being an eternity on the internet, dont.
In case you want to use pip you have to check the pypm option in the activestate installer. Oct 29, 2017 it is an allinone stack of apache, python, mysql, etc. Dec 08, 2017 the accepted solution no longer seems to work for newer versions of mysqlpython. Weve built the hardtobuild packages so you dont have to waste time on configurationget started right away. Ppm index enables you to search for build information and availability of perl packages perl modules in activestates ppm build repositories for our activeperl distributions. I was really wondering for a long time why python development on windows was such a pita until i installed activestate python. For help with using mysql, please visit the mysql forums, where you can discuss your issues with other. Python pypm index author build notification, imports, recipes integration getting notified of build failures in your python packages we wrote a bit about the pypm index build notification feature in the previous blog post pypm index for python developers. The activestate community forums will be available to the public and logged in users in readonly mode while they are being. Many python programmers report substantial productivity gains and feel the language encourages.
Python needs a mysql driver to access the mysql database. If youre not sure which to choose, learn more about installing packages. Download mysql database exe from official site and install as usual normal installation of software in windows. Activestates perl package manager ppm provides quick installation of thousands of packages for many perl versions and platforms for activeperl distributions.
Python package manager index pypm activestate code. Be able to find which package provides the given import. Flask is a lightweight wsgi web application framework. For those distributions that are not statically linked, you must install mysql server if it is not already present on your system.
Integrating mysql with python in windows exceptionshub. You do not need any previous knowledge of mysql to use this tutorial, but there is a lot more to mysql than covered in this short introductory tutorial. Activestate community site activestate community forums and. Take advantage of node andor oem licensing for use beyond development. It began as a simple wrapper around werkzeug and jinja and has become one of the most popular python web application frameworks flask offers suggestions, but doesnt enforce any dependencies or project layout. With altered acls, pypm will be unable to manage modules unless it is run with elevated priviledges.
It offers strong support for integration with other languages and tools, comes with extensive standard libraries, and can be learned in a few days. Install mysql python from source can be tricky on windows. Mysql and its mysqldb python bindings the trac project. But some apis like autocommit and ping are supported because pep 249 doesnt cover. In this tutorial you will learn how to use a widely used database management system called mysql in python.
The reason for trying out activestate is because of the easy installation of mysql library and so i need pypm to work. User alert all store and login links on the activestate site now use the platform. Mysqldb is an interface to the popular mysql database server for python. Integrating mysql with python in windows stack overflow. If you have a 64bit installation of mysql, you can simply invoke. Oct 29, 2017 i was really wondering for a long time why python development on windows was such a pita until i installed activestate python. Python source code and installers are available for download for all versions. Included in the product are the latest versions of. Python package manager index pypm how to use python in sql server 2017 to obtain advanced build intelligent apps faster with visual studio and the setup and configuration for python machine learning example of using python with tsql using excel like solver in python or sql making python speak sql with pandasql sql server 2017 in. Back to topic,we can choose the mysql python py2 or mysqlclientpy3. Well download and install the mysql connector for python. Open the command line interface and tell pip to download the package you want.
We plan to continue to provide bugfix releases for 3. Download mysql python packages for centos, fedora, mageia, pclinuxos, slackware. This is a good place to get binary package of many python libraries. There hasnt been a new release of mysqldb since the book was published. Python is a dynamic objectoriented programming language that can be used for many kinds of software development and other fields such as data science. As well, activepython ships with a wealth of documentation for both new and experienced python programmers.
Mysql open source software is provided under the gpl license. Popular python packages matching mysql python package. For notes detailing the changes in each release of connector python, see mysql connector python release notes. More than two million developers and 97 percent of the fortune use activestates solutions to develop, distribute and manage software applications written in perl, python, go, tcl and other open source languages. Mysql cluster is a realtime open source transactional database designed for fast, alwayson access to data under high throughput conditions. We suggest that you use the md5 checksums and gnupg signatures to verify the integrity of the packages you download. Part five pythonscript hq accessing a database from python python. For most unix systems, you must download and compile the source code. I cant find mysqldb for python 3 is there a repository available where the binaries exist for mysqldb. Pypi helps you find and install software developed and shared by the python community. For example, you can use it to discover the distribution of python versions used to download a package. As a popular open source development project, python has an active supporting community of contributors and users that also make their software available for other python developers to use under open source license terms. If you have every tried to use python beyond toy problems on windows, you will have struggled with library clashes, 3264 bit versions, ghost libraries that seemed to be installed, but cant be called.
Threadfriendliness threads will not block each other mysql 3. Speaking of new releases, i built a windows installer of mysqldb1. The python package index pypi is a repository of software for the python programming language. Create your free platform account to download activepython or customize python.
Pip is most likely already installed in your python environment. It is designed to make getting started quick and easy, with the ability to scale up to complex applications. Pypm is being replaced with the activestate platform, which enhances pypms build and deploy capabilities. Mysql connector python is a standardized database driver for python platforms and development. Many packages can be found in the default source for packages and their dependencies python package index pypi. You dont have to wonder everything you need is there, take a breath i will show you how to. Installation support for activepython activestate community. We recommend that you use pip to install mysql connector. Documentation for python s standard library, along with tutorials and guides, are available online. Mysql for python was published by packt publishing in september 2010. I am running on windows server 2003 standard edition sp1 with activeperl5. Installing, importing, and aliasing modules in python 3. Then i tried to download the ctypes implementation which seemed to have installed ok, however trying. Python 64bit download 2020 latest for windows 10, 8, 7.
Unofficial windows binaries for python extension packages. I downloaded the installer from, install the program and opened the ppm version 4. When i start idle that is ok too and my scripts work. I am using activestate python 3 on windows and wanted to connect to my mysql database. It includes numerous useful modules in addition to the standard libraries and allows for quick installation of additional modules via pypm python package manager. Sqlalchemy is the python sql toolkit and object relational mapper that gives application developers the full power and flexibility of sql. Bandwidth analyzer pack bap is designed to help you better understand your network, plan for various contingencies, and. Unit test output is displayed in the unit test results tab in the bottom pane, where errors can be clicked to jump to the relevant file and line number. If this is the case the 64 bit mysql python installer will not find your python. But some apis like autocommit and ping are supported because pep 249 doesnt cover their usecase. The app runs on windows, linuxunix, mac os x, os2, amiga, palm handhelds, and nokia mobile phones.
Refer this tutorial, for a step by step guide install mysql connector library for python. Mysql installer is 32 bit, but will install both 32 bit and 64 bit binaries. Navigate your command line to the location of python s script directory, and type the following. Some python distributions do not make correct registry entries when they install the 64bit python. Mysql driver written in python which does not depend on mysql c client libraries and implements the db api v2. Mysql download connectorpython mysql developer zone. Id like to install bugzilla in windows server 2012 x64, with iis 8.
Activestate has been providing commercialgrade, secure, stable and comprehensive python distributions for over 20 years, including critical slas and maintenance updates. Im trying to download modules using pypm and activestate. Install mysqlpython from source can be tricky on windows. Python extension packages for windows christoph gohlke. Our homegrown python package mirror a superset of pypi does have this information, but it is not yet exposed to pypm index. Mysql download mysql connectorpython archived versions. Activepython from activestate is a commercialgrade, qualityassured python distribution focusing on easy installation and crossplatform compatibility on windows, linux, mac os x, solaris, hpux and aix.
Mysql installer provides an easy to use, wizardbased installation experience for all your mysql software needs. This page provides 32 and 64bit windows binaries of many scientific opensource extension packages for the official cpython distribution of the python programming language. Pypm is being replaced with the activestate platform, which enhances pypm s build and deploy capabilities. Most distributions of python come with pip preinstalled. Navigate your command line to the location of pip, and type the following. If doesnt work in sqlite3 gui, database and networking with python python for beginners creating a database using python with oracle database 11g python database postgresql creating a movie database application ator. If you are building python from source, beware that the openssl 1. If you are using virtualenv, you will not be fully protected from this vulnerability unless you protect your virtualenv directory as well. This package contains a pure python mysql client library, based on pep 249 most public apis are compatible with mysqlclient and mysqldb. Create your free platform account to download activepython or customize python with the packages you require and get automatic updates. The python standard library is part of every python installation.
52 1154 768 30 1446 1277 696 1431 1074 1547 392 760 1617 1420 62 550 70 214 1339 603 512 880 728 1148 111 1393 631 166 353 684 1363